HS Code For Cosmetics And GST Rates

Understanding HS Code For Cosmetics

Cosmetics are among the most traded consumer goods worldwide. Whether it is skincare, haircare, makeup, or perfumes, every cosmetic product must be classified under the Harmonized System (HS) for international trade.

Cosmetics fall under Chapter 33 – Essential Oils, Resinoids, Perfumery, Cosmetic Or Toilet Preparations. Within this chapter, multiple HS codes exist for specific products like perfumes, lipsticks, shampoos, and creams.

Correct classification ensures that importers and exporters pay the right customs duty and GST while enjoying smooth clearance through customs.

HS Code Classification For Cosmetics Products

Cosmetics are not covered under one single HS code but spread across multiple headings in Chapter 33. A few examples include:

  • 3303 – Perfumes and toilet waters
  • 3304 – Beauty or makeup preparations and skincare products
  • 3305 – Haircare products like shampoos, conditioners, and hair sprays
  • 3307 – Shaving, deodorants, bath preparations, and personal hygiene products

GST Rates For Cosmetics In India

Cosmetics in India generally fall under the 28% GST slab, making them one of the higher-taxed categories compared to essential goods.

However, certain products like Ayurvedic cosmetics and herbal preparations may sometimes attract 18% GST depending on classification. As of September 2025, the Council has maintained cosmetics in the 28% category, but businesses must verify specific rates under CBIC notifications.

HS Codes And GST Rates For Cosmetics

Here is a table that lists some of the most searched cosmetics products, their HS codes, and applicable GST rates in India:

💅 GST on Personal Care & Beauty Products (2025 vs Earlier)

💄 Product 📦 HS Code 📋 Category 💰 GST Rate (2025) 📅 Earlier Rate
🌹 Perfumes & Toilet Waters 330300 Fragrances and colognes 28% 28%
💋 Makeup (Lipsticks, Mascara, etc.) 330410 Beauty/makeup products 28% 28%
🧴 Skincare Creams & Lotions 330499 Face and body creams 28% 28%
🧖 Shampoos 330510 Haircare products 28% 28%
💨 Hair Sprays 330530 Styling sprays 28% 28%
🧼 Deodorants & Antiperspirants 330720 Body sprays, roll-ons 28% 28%
🛁 Bath Preparations 330730 Bath salts, oils 28% 28%
🪒 Shaving Creams & Foams 330710 Men’s grooming 28% 28%
🦷 Toothpaste (Cosmetic) 330610 Oral care (non-medical) 18% 18%

💡 Note: Most beauty and grooming products attract a 28% GST. Exceptions like cosmetic toothpaste fall under 18%.

FAQs

1. What HS code is used for cosmetics?

Cosmetics are classified under Chapter 33, with codes ranging from 3303 to 3307 depending on the product.

2. What is the GST rate for cosmetics in India?

Most cosmetics attract 28% GST, except some items like toothpaste, which may fall under 18%.

3. Are perfumes and deodorants under the same HS code?

No, perfumes are classified under 3303, while deodorants fall under 3307.

4. Do herbal or Ayurvedic cosmetics have lower GST?

Yes, certain herbal preparations may be taxed at 18%, but classification must be checked on a case-by-case basis.

5. Are HS codes for cosmetics the same worldwide?

Yes, HS codes are harmonized globally at the 6-digit level, though each country may extend to 8 or 10 digits.
